The average cost for a nursing assistant in Dorr, MI as of May 2026 is $25.00 per hour. Rates can vary depending on the level of care needed, such as basic companionship versus hands-on personal care. Pricing may also be influenced by experience, certifications, shift length, and whether care is part-time, full-time, or overnight.
Nursing assistants in Dorr, MI typically help with daily living activities such as bathing, dressing, mobility assistance, meal preparation, and medication reminders. Many also provide companionship and monitor overall well-being. Some may have additional training to support seniors with chronic conditions, mobility limitations, or post-hospital recovery needs.
In Dorr, MI, a nursing assistant—often referred to as a CNA—typically has formal training and may be certified to provide more hands-on care, including basic health monitoring and support with medical-related needs. A general caregiver may focus more on companionship, light housekeeping, and daily assistance. The right choice depends on the level of care your loved one requires.
To find a qualified nursing assistant in Dorr, MI, families often compare providers based on experience, certifications, reviews, and availability. It’s helpful to verify credentials, ask about prior care experience, and conduct an interview to understand their approach to care. Many families also schedule a trial shift or initial visit to ensure the provider is a good fit.
Many nursing assistants in Dorr, MI are trained to support seniors with ongoing medical needs, such as mobility assistance, medication reminders, and basic health monitoring. However, they do not replace licensed nurses or medical professionals. For more complex medical care, families may need to coordinate with a registered nurse or healthcare provider.
Before hiring a nursing assistant in Dorr, MI, consider the level of care required, whether certifications or specialized experience are needed, and your preferred schedule. It’s also important to discuss communication expectations, emergency procedures, and compatibility with your loved one’s personality and routine. Taking time to review multiple candidates can help ensure a safe and supportive care environment.
